Hartselle girls help travel team win world series

Hartselle’s Maddie White and Hope Cain, from left, are members of Explosion ’97, a USFA 14-U B softball travel team that won a World Series championship in Panama City, Fla. July 17-23. Greg Cain helps coach the team.

Two Hartselle girls—Hope Cain and Maddie White—are members of the USFA 14U B World Series champion Explosion ’97 softball team.

They and their teammates came out on top by defeating Arkansas Fusion ‘97 by a score of 4-3, after losing to the same team 1-6 in the first game of the championship round. The team’s record in the event was 10-1 while competing against 47 other teams from 14 different states.

Cain pitched all seven innings of the championship game and finished the tournament with a 5-0 record. White, a catcher/shortstop, batted .308 in the tournament.

Explosion ’97, based in Athens, compiled a 30-7 overall record during the summer season. It also won the USSSA 14U Alabama State Championship in Cullman and won two tournaments while competing in the 16U division.

Cain, who is also a utility player, compiled a 15-2 pitching record for the summer while White batted .509 with 22 RBIs.
